: Unlike Sunday's Feature Race, there is no mandatory pit stop . Points System : Points are awarded to the top 8 finishers: 1st : 10 pts 2nd : 8 pts 3rd : 6 pts 4th-8th : 5, 4, 3, 2, and 1 pt respectively Sprint Race (Saturday) Feature Race (Sunday) Grid Top 10 from Quali inverted Based on Quali results Distance 120 km / 45 mins 170 km / 60 mins Pit Stop Not mandatory Mandatory tire change Max Points 10 for a win 25 for a win 2026 Championship Standings (Post-Australia) 1.
